Re-run: Kano State Govt. denies reports of killings, protests vanguardngr.com vanguardnews

The government, therefore, challenged those who made the claims come forward with a proof of such killings.The State Commissioner of Information, Malam Mohammed Garba, threw the challenge while addressing a news conference in Kano.

“The People’s Democratic Party claimed that two persons were killed in Nasarawa Local Government Area but we went to the area and Nasarawa Hospital as well, but we were not able to get report of any death. He also debunked the rumours that there was protest after the election results were announced by the Independent National Electoral Commission .

“The desperation of the opposition to discredit the election was the reason why they continued to spread all sorts of rumours and lies on social media platform to misinform the public,” he said.The commissioner said that the supplementary election was generally peaceful besides two incidents which were quickly addressed by the security agents in the affected areas.
